Abstract

PURPOSE: To prevent extreme prolongation of the flow measuring time even at a small flow by varying the effective cross-sectional area of the measuring vessel depending on the inflow rate.
CONSTITUTION: The inside of a vessel 1 connected to a water feed pipe 2 is divided into two space areas communicated to each other at the bottom through an inner cylinder 3. A valveless air vent 9 and a valve-attached air vent 11 are respectively provided on the inner space area and the outer space area. With such an arrangement, when a fluid flows into the vessel 1 through a water feed pipe 2, while the valve of the air vent 11 is left closed, the liquid level of the inner air area alone rises as no air in the outer space area is exhausted and the liquid gets in contact with two electrodes, long and short, in sequence. On the other hand, while the valve is opened, the liquid level of the both space areas rises evenly. Accordingly, the valve is opened, when the inflow rate is large, while it is closed when the inflow rate is small. This can check extreme change in the liquid level rising speed inversely proportional to the inflow rate. Thus, the purpose of this invention can be achieved.
